Village of Quincy, MI - 2026 Building Permit Guide

How to apply for a building permit in Village of Quincy, Michigan. Permit authority, application steps, fees, and inspection requirements.

Michigan Branch County Updated March 2026

Permit Authority

Village zoning, zoning compliance, site plan review, sign permits, right of way permits, and land use review within the village. Branch County Building Department handles building and trade permits.

Department
Village of Quincy Planning and Zoning
Address
47 Cole Street, Quincy, MI 49082
Phone
517-639-9065

Application Process

  1. Determine whether the project qualifies for zoning compliance or needs site plan review.
  2. Complete the village zoning compliance application and include a scaled plan, building plans, and fees.
  3. If needed, route the project through Planning Commission, Zoning Board of Appeals, or special use review.
  4. After village zoning approval, obtain Branch County building and trade permits.
  5. Proceed with construction and county inspections.

General Requirements

Village zoning compliance is required for new single family dwellings, additions, detached structures, multi family dwellings, remodeling, commercial or office buildings, decks, and other property alterations listed on the form.

Required Documents

  • Completed zoning compliance application
  • Scaled plan or plot plan
  • Building plans
  • Fee payment
  • Variance or site plan materials if triggered
Building code
Branch County and Michigan state construction codes control building permits.
Contractor requirements
The application collects contractor information when applicable.

Fees

Minimum permit fee
Residential zoning permit $75 and accessory structures $25.
Plan check fee
Site plan review fee $250 for commercial, industrial, and multiple family projects.
Permit fee formula
Mixed flat-fee schedule for zoning and planning items.

Fees change. Verify current amounts at the official fee schedule.
